It seems the problem is fixed. I also found a workaround (cause I can't easily
use new version of Ivy) - I can disable output report generation in
ResolveOptions. This helps too.

> It seems BasicURLHanlder.disconnect() does not properly close URL connection
> to ivy-report.xsl file. In my case URL looks like:
> jar:file:/<path>/ivy-2.0.jar!/org/apache/ivy/plugins/report/ivy-report.xsl
> In disconnect() method there is a check for URL connection class:
> "sun.net.www.protocol.file.FileURLConnection".equals(con.getClass().getName())
> However in runtime this check does not work because instead of
> FileURLConnection there is JarURLConnection:
> sun.net.www.protocol.jar.JarURLConnection
> This leads to leaked input streams if Ivy is used programmatically within the
> same JVM.
